3 Ways to Wear: White After Labor Day

We've all heard the saying "don't wear white after Labor Day," but in fashion, you don't have to go by the rules. Here are my favorite ways to keep white a part of my wardrobe in the fall and winter seasons.

1. Wear your LWD, but throw on a black leather jacket on top. And when it gets a little colder, you can still wear this look with some colored tights. I would rock dark gray or burgundy.

2. Monochrome white. This look was very chic during spring and summer, and you can totally pull it off for fall. Some good rules of thumb are to play with textures (pair knits, wool, and denim), or use outerwear to break up the white on white look. I used both of those tips to create my look.

3. Black and white colorblocking. This is the easiest way to incorporate white, because I'm sure we all have a white top or two in our closets. Pair them with black pants and voila! Super simple. And I'm all about a white shoe for fall and winter; just make sure your pants/skirt are a darker shade to create contrast.
